GRGA series is the GIO version of the Ibanez RGA model. GRGA line features mahogany body, maple neck and Edge III bridge for the tremolo models. GRG series Not including the GRGM, these are the budget versions of the Ibanez RG series. The DX version uses a Fat 10 single-locking floating tremolo bridge instead of a double locking tremolo system.

TheIbanez GIO Collectioncan be an affordable guitar series produced by Hoshino Gakki (Ibanez), changing the Cimar line. The GIO guitars are a 'very first phase' designwhen defined as?collection, similar to Fender's Squier guitars, and Gibson's Epiphone range.
These are usually created as fully Ibanez branded, with a GIO logo design above the regular Ibanez logo design to indicate the series. This collection of electric guitars were produced in either China or Philippines, depending on model.
